The place is done up really well and you will see prominent star-studded wallpapers of Marlyn Monroe and a few other familiar faces from the yesteryears, to take you back in time. The food here is all about the familiar North Indian food we are well associated with. The appetizers are the same old, you would have heard all these names before and there might be some classic ones you would resort to. The ‘Tandoori Chicken’ and ‘Paneer Tikka’ are nicely done. There is a whole menu of mains and that is also from a very familiar angle of everything being on the lines of Mughlai style curries and meat. The ‘Mutton Biryani’ is a star of the dish and it works well as it is. There is a separate menu of appetizers and curries that is based mainly on seafood and it is always fresh catch and priced as per the day. Most of them include the classic Tandoori style Masala, Koliwada Masala or the Goan style rub for any type of fish or prawns. Watch out for the "fresh catch of the day" and allow yourself to get into some seafood pleasure.
